Sharing And Transfers
S01
Secure hosting, analytics, communication, and workflow infrastructure partners operating under contractual data protection obligations.
S02
Professional service partners, contractors, and advisors supporting case operations under documented confidentiality terms.
S03
Public authorities, courts, or regulators where disclosure is lawfully required or necessary for legal claim management.
S04
Potential buyers, investors, or successors if business restructuring occurs, subject to confidentiality and legal safeguards.
Where personal data is transferred outside the UK, we apply appropriate safeguards such as contractual protections, adequacy mechanisms, and supplier due diligence.

Your Rights
R01
Right to be informed about how personal data is used
R02
Right of access to a copy of your personal data
R03
Right to request rectification of inaccurate data
R04
Right to request erasure in eligible circumstances
R05
Right to restrict processing in specific situations
R06
Right to data portability where applicable
R07
Right to object to processing based on legitimate interests
R08
Right to withdraw consent at any time where consent is relied upon
To exercise any right, contact us using the details below. We may request identity verification before fulfilling sensitive requests.
ops@rentdoctor.co.uk
10 York Rd, London, SE1 7ND, United Kingdom
You may raise concerns with the UK Information Commissioner's Office if you believe your data protection rights have been infringed.
